The square format does something no circle can: two squares placed side by side share a complete straight edge, and four squares arranged in a 2x2 grid create a continuous, gap-free surface of approximately one square metre. At 50 cm per side, four tiles together form a connected sensory platform that covers meaningful floor area - large enough for two children to interact simultaneously, wide enough for a wheelchair to roll across, and compact enough to tuck into a corner of a sensory room, a classroom, or a therapy space without dominating it.
Each tile responds to every step, press, jump, sit, or hand push with colour-shifting liquid gel that swirls visibly to the tile edge and slowly settles back. The anti-slip foam backing holds tiles securely on smooth hard floors without adhesive, and the same tiles work equally on any flat tabletop for seated hand-press activities accessible to users of any mobility level. What 50cm Square Tiles Make Possible That Smaller Tiles Cannot
The 50 cm square is large enough to be used as a single full-body station for kneeling, sitting, or standing. It is wide enough for a child to place both feet on simultaneously without overhanging the edge. It is substantial enough to register through shoe soles and thick clothing, not just bare feet. And at 50cm x 50cm, each tile provides a clearly defined, visually distinct zone - a natural stepping stone for movement games, a designated colour station for colour-matching activities, or a body-sized sensory spot for individual regulation activities.
The transparency of the tile surface means the colour-shifting gel is visible from above as well as through the edge when tiles are viewed from the side, adding a visual depth dimension that smaller, more opaque tiles cannot replicate.

Skills and Benefits Developed with the TFH Large Square Liquid Floor Tiles
- Gross Motor Development & Balance - Stepping, jumping between, and standing on large square tiles develops balance, spatial awareness, and the postural control that underpins physical confidence and functional mobility.
- Visual Tracking & Colour Stimulation - The colour-shifting gel responds immediately and visibly to each movement, providing dynamic visual stimulation and a naturally motivating moving target for visual tracking practice and sustained attention development.
- Proprioceptive & Tactile Input - The soft cushioned surface and pressure-responsive gel provide proprioceptive and tactile input underfoot, supporting body awareness, sensory regulation, and the grounding input many children and adults find calming during movement activities.
- Cause-and-Effect & Sensory Exploration - Every step or press produces an immediate colour response - a direct, repeatable cause-and-effect relationship that rewards curiosity and supports the intentional motor control development that underpins purposeful action.
- Colour Recognition & Spatial Reasoning - The vivid gel colours and the spatial challenge of arranging, navigating, and combining tiles provide natural contexts for colour naming, pattern recognition, and the spatial reasoning that supports broader cognitive development.
- Social & Collaborative Play - Four large tiles in a shared space create natural conditions for paired activity, group movement games, turn-taking, and the parallel play that supports early social development.
